Radboud University invites applications for a International PhD Position in Individual Dynamics of Fatigue. This four-year project will advance understanding of fatigue fluctuations through innovative research methods using Ecological Momentary Assessment data and time-series analysis. Candidates with a Research Master’s degree in Psychology or related fields, strong data skills, and an interdisciplinary mindset are encouraged to apply.
Candidates need a Research master’s degree in Psychology or a related field with strong academic results. Interest in fatigue research, interdisciplinary approaches, and proficiency (or willingness to learn) in R/RStudio, EMA data analysis, and time-series methods are essential. A 10% teaching commitment requires collaborative skills within the Behavioural Science Institute.

( votes)Radboud University is a leading public research university founded in 1923 located in Nijmegen, Netherlands, as the Catholic University of Nijmegen to empower Catholic intellectuals. It features seven faculties across a green, modern campus on the Heyendaal estate, hosting over 24,000 students and renowned facilities like the Max Planck Institute for Psycholinguistics.

Benefits
-
Temporary 1.5-year contract with 1.0 FTE, extendable to 4 years after positive evaluation
-
Gross monthly salary starting at €3,059, rising to €3,881 by the fourth year
-
8% holiday allowance and 8.3% year-end bonus
-
Flexible working conditions and work-life balance options
-
Choice between 30 or 41 days annual leave
-
Dual Career Coaching support for partners
-
Discounted sports/cultural activities and excellent pension plan
-
Opportunity to obtain University Teaching Qualification (UTQ)
